Abstract
Overview
ISO 4042:2022/Amd 1:2026 is an amendment to the international standard governing electroplated coating systems for fasteners, published by the International Organization for Standardization (ISO). This amendment updates specifications relating to electroplated coatings, focusing on corrosion protection for fasteners-a critical element for industrial, automotive, and construction sectors where component durability and reliability are essential.
Electroplating fasteners with specialized coatings such as Zinc-Nickel (ZnNi) helps enhance their corrosion resistance, extend service life, and ensure consistent performance in various demanding environments. This amendment specifically addresses technical details in coating system classifications as outlined in ISO 4042:2022.
Key Topics
- Electroplated Coating Systems: The document pertains to requirements and classifications for electroplated coatings on fasteners, ensuring they conform to modern corrosion protection standards.
- ZnNi Iridescent Passivation: The amendment introduces and clarifies the application of ZnNi (Zinc-Nickel) coatings with iridescent (silver grey) passivation, including both standard and sealed variations.
- Transparent Passivation: A significant update highlights that a transparent passivation (An) can be applied to ZnNi coatings. This method achieves comparable corrosion protection with thinner layers, compared to traditional, thicker iridescent passivation.
- Corrosion Protection: The focus remains on providing high-quality corrosion resistance for fasteners, supporting extended service life in challenging settings.
- Clarification via Table Footnotes: The amendment adds clarifying footnotes in relevant coating classification tables, promoting standard clarity and better guidance for manufacturers and users.
